This document includes transcriptions of names, places, and other entities using the spellings of county officials. In some cases a name, place, or other entity may appear more than once. First as entered by the county officials; and then 2) when the entity is known to be spelled another way, or 3) when the entry has evolved over time, or 4) when the transcription is known to be in error.

These transcriptions are a product of the Southampton Transcription Project (STP). The objective of STP is to collect and make available to genealogical reseacherers transcripts of the early court records of Southampton County, Virginia.
